    Bolero Snort Brewery started as a contract/gypsy brewing company operating a self distribution network throughout New Jersey. Over the years, we have increased our footprint throughout the state while expanding into the New York City, Philadelphia, and Boston markets. Our primary focus has been to produce high quality, exciting products in line with our marketing strategy and culture, with a heavy emphasis on balance and approachability. With six plus years in the business, we have finally broken ground on our own 16,000 sf brewing facility, with a 30bbl American manufactured brew house and pilot system, in the Meadowlands of New Jersey, just 5 miles from Midtown Manhattan. As our business has expanded so have our roles. We are looking to staff a head brewer ready and excited to help usher in this new and momentous expansion.

    Role Profile

    The Head Brewer is responsible for all aspects of beer production and packaging. The Head Brewer would be in a leadership role overseeing brewing and packaging teams, while working with other leadership on creating and developing concepts and recipes.

    Responsibilities

    The Head Brewer reports to Senior Management and will perform the following tasks;

    Responsible for the planning and execution of brewing beers within our current profile, while meeting existing quality standards and expectations.
    Develop new and innovative experimental products for regular release, which includes utilizing; a vast array of hop varieties, a wide range of yeasts/bacteria for various fermentation and souring methods, including wood ageing, a variety of secondary raw ingredients.
    Using and overseeing the use and planning for the pilot system to develop new concepts and recipes.
    Responsible for the efficiency of production, quality of the product being produced, and the safety of the Brewing and Production staff.
    Responsible for overseeing the packaging team and assistant brewers and cellarmen.
    Responsible for the quality and consistency of the product.
    Responsible for the maintenance of the main brewing system, pilot brewing system, cellar, and packaging equipment.
    Work collaboratively with senior management to develop, implement, and maintain SOP’s and QA/QC expectations.
    Responsible for ordering and management of raw material inventory.
    Responsible for all necessary record keeping.
    Develop, maintain and nurture a positive work environment.
    Foster a disciplined environment and implement practices that promote safety, quality and productivity.
    Ensure adherence to Health and Safety standards of the facility, equipment, and employees.
